What these numbers don’t measure
- Committee work
- Parliament publishes no committee attendance for either House, so nobody can count it — us included.
- Constituency work
- Funerals, harambees, schools, casework. Recorded nowhere we can read.
- Whether it worked
- We can count questions asked, not answers given.
- Speaking often isn’t speaking well. Use these to ask Joe Nyutu better questions — not to grade them.
